National Food Safety Week takes place from June 6th
to 12th and is an annual event held to promote the
importance of good food hygiene in the home.
Approximately 5.5 million people are affected by food poisoning
each year. Food poisoning is caused by a number of factors,
including not cooking food thoroughly and cross contamination.
Another contributing factor is dirty ovens and barbecues whilst
research shows that reports of food poisoning shoot up over the
summer.
Food particles stuck to the grill become charred, and charred
food may contain cancer-causing agents. Plus, bacteria can also
grow in those food particles. It is imperative therefore that ovens
and barbecues are properly cleaned.
The theme of this year's National Food Safety Week is 'what goes
on behind closed doors' to see what people really do in their own
homes when preparing and cooking food.
Food hygiene in the home is particularly important during the
summer months, when levels of food poisoning soar. There are around
120,000 extra cases of illness recorded across the UK when the
weather is warmest.
Bob Martin, a food safety expert at the FSA, says: "Avoiding
cross-contamination is extremely important, that is preventing
bacteria from spreading between foods and from contaminated
surfaces or utensils. Never use the same chopping board for raw
meat and ready-to-eat foods without washing both the board and
knife thoroughly first."
